Summary:This research entails investigation of the Motivational of Volunteer Tourism: Volunteer Raleigh International. Raleigh International expeditions are open to “volunteer tourism�, aged 17 to 25, from the UK and abroad. In this expedition, all volunteers will be contribute to long term environmental activity, community project such as conservation effort, living with community in least developed rural areas whilst installing gravity water feed system. As a registered charity, Raleigh International is dependent on fundraising activities and asks all volunteer to contribute towards the charity work and expenses. The objective of this study is to conduct survey analysis of volunteers’ motivational priorities, to measure volunteers’ satisfaction at the Raleigh International expedition, and to define the impact to the local community cause of volunteer tourism activities. The result indicate that there are five motives priorities of volunteerism from 14 motives that listed in the questionnaire were “to contribute something good� (19.5%), followed by “to learn something new� (18.5%), “to do something different from ordinary job� (15.9%), “socializing with community� (15.2%), and “for fun� (9.1%). Investigation on their satisfaction levels show the highest mean of satisfaction are “overall experience� and “training / orientation� follow by “management’s performance�, “team performance� and “personal accomplishment�. Research Findings from the local community at Kampung Paus and Kampung Miruru, Ranau Sabah, found that there are only positive impacts from the volunteer Raleigh International activity, which are “facilities improvement�, “introduction of their village to other people� and “increase local community income from the Raleigh International activity�. In general, these findings should be able to provide support to government and others organization towards the sustainable tourism development, help to increase the tourist arrival to Malaysia and at the same time reduce the negative impact cause by tourism activity.
